Located at about 6th Street and the Hudson River, Hoboken, New Jersey.
For more on the serpentinite of the New York City / Hoboken area see the Mindat page for "Staten Island (Richmond Co.), New York City, New York, USA"

Standard Detailed Gallery Strunz Chemical ElementsDetailed Mineral List:
β 'Asbestos' |
β Chrysotile Formula: Mg3(Si2O5)(OH)4 |
β Lizardite Formula: Mg3(Si2O5)(OH)4 References: |
β Magnesite Formula: MgCO3 |
β 'Serpentine Subgroup' Formula: D3[Si2O5](OH)4 |
β 'Serpentine Subgroup var. Marmolite' Formula: D3[Si2O5](OH)4 D= Mg, Fe, Ni, Mn, Al, Zn |
β Talc Formula: Mg3Si4O10(OH)2 |
